B0511.13Metallophosphoesterase 1 homolog; Metallophosphoesterase required for transport of GPI-anchor proteins from the endoplasmic reticulum to the Golgi. Acts in lipid remodeling steps of GPI-anchor maturation by mediating the removal of a side-chain ethanolamine-phosphate (EtNP) from the second Man (Man2) of the GPI intermediate, an essential step for efficient transport of GPI- anchor proteins; Belongs to the metallophosphoesterase superfamily. MPPE1 family. (365 aa)

sel-9Suppressor/enhancer of lin-12 protein 9; May have a role in the negative regulation of lin-12 and glp- 1 transport to the cell surface. May also have a role in a quality control mechanism for endoplasmic reticulum-Golgi transport; the budding of coatomer-coated and other species of coated vesicles, could bind cargo molecules to collect them into budding vesicles. Involved in regulating the expression of proteasomal subunits such as rpt-3 in order to confer resistance to proteasomal dysfunction. Belongs to the EMP24/GP25L family. (203 aa)

T14G10.5Probable coatomer subunit gamma; The coatomer is a cytosolic protein complex that binds to dilysine motifs and reversibly associates with Golgi non-clathrin- coated vesicles, which further mediate biosynthetic protein transport from the ER, via the Golgi up to the trans Golgi network. Coatomer complex is required for budding from Golgi membranes, and is essential for the retrograde Golgi-to-ER transport of dilysine-tagged proteins (By similarity). (885 aa)
